Read MoreAt Avalon, we strive to stay on top of trends to better understand our clients’ programs and maximize fundraising opportunities. We all know that fundraising for certain nonprofits has been through the roof since the 2016 election (e.g. the ACLU). But it’s clear that the election had an impact across the board.
We recently took a deep dive into some data, and our goal was to better quantify this impact, specific to client type and their current fundraising trajectory. Our pre- and post-election analysis reveals some interesting trends I’d like to share.
We compared the window prior to the elections (July to October) with the period after (November to January) for all our clients, year over year, for the past four years. We removed clients whose data are an anomaly due to specific events unrelated to the elections.
While each organization has its own particular story to tell based on its own goals and decisions, we have outlined some commonalities across the board below.
Unsurprisingly, Avalon’s political advocacy clients saw a clear boost in the timeframes before and after the election in 2016 compared to previous years, with the post-election window being the strongest.
But interestingly, our non-political advocacy clients also saw a boost during the same period.
And, remarkably, looking at two discrete years in our non-political advocacy clients’ fundraising, even those that were not experiencing growth got a slight bump post-election.
